Pokémon Headcanon
Researchers are proposing that Gourgeist’s singing when it entraps and kills its prey is not an expression of joy, but an act of pragmatism. It is well established that Gourgeist can channel their ghostly power particularly effectively and easily through song, allowing them to place curses on those who hear it. The song during subjugation of prey now appears to serve the same purpose - a means of continuous supernatural attack that weakens the prey Pokémon until it no longer struggles and eventually is completely drained of life. After all, average and small Gourgeist don’t have much strength and in any case arms made out of plant hair by nature aren’t the strongest appendages relative to the powers and abilities of many Pokémon. Experiments have found that when given a fake Pokémon toy that ‘struggled’ and emitted pained noises in their grasp, Gourgeist would enjoy playing with it, but could sense it had no spirit and therefore wasn’t real; they did not bother to sing while expressing happiness and entertainment in other ways, with other vocalizations and energetic movements. Meanwhile, observations in the wild have found that they sing louder and longer preying on bigger and/or more powerful and dangerous Pokémon (showing keen awareness of type advantages), and even change the key or quicken the pace to intensify the melody in response to their prey lashing out at them or almost managing to escape. This is contrary to the expectation they would sing more successfully subduing weaker Pokémon, out of pleasure at securing a meal and the greater damage they do to the prey.
Many Ghost and Dark-type Pokémon are believed to be sadistic based on negative assumptions and misunderstandings that influence how we interpret their behaviour. Often what appears to be cruelty can be explained as simply doing what works well to survive and thrive. It appears this may be another example. Remember, they say “no Pokémon is evil” for good reason. Morality just isn’t a concept in the wild.
